What if the best healthcare doesn't come from a hospital — but from the community itself?For decades, India's health systems have been built from the top down: policies drafted in offices, solutions delivered to villages, and communities treated as passive recipients of care. But what happens when the people living with chronic illness, cultural wisdom, and daily resilience are invited to co-create the solutions?Health Co-Design for Community Well-Being flips the script. Born from a two-year SPARC initiative funded by the Ministry of Education, Government of India, this groundbreaking collaborative monograph brings together voices rarely heard in the same conversation — Ayurveda and homeopathy practitioners, public health educators, policy experts, artists, and community members — to show how health can be rebuilt as a shared practice, not a delivered service.Why This Book Changes the ConversationPlurality of KnowledgeBiomedicine doesn't have to stand alone. This book demonstrates how integrating Ayurveda, yoga, folk healing traditions, and community practices with modern health science creates richer, more culturally rooted solutions.Participatory InnovationMove beyond top-down prescriptions. Learn how dialogue, partnership, and co-design transform healthcare from a transaction into a relationship — where communities shape the systems that serve them.Creative HealingDiscover how music, dance, and cultural practices aren't just "e;adjuncts"e; to healthcare — they're powerful tools for building resilience, fostering connection, and sustaining well-being in ways medicine alone cannot.Community AgencyFrom rural villages to urban neighbourhoods, real communities are defining their own health futures.
